WebLetters ranging from A to Z represent the speed rating. Each letter denotes the maximum speed a tire can sustain under its recommended load capacity. In our example, “H” is equivalent to a maximum speed of 209 kph (130 mph). Even though a tire is capable of performing at this speed, drivers should not exceed legal speed limits. WebIn summary, H and T markings on tires refer to the maximum speeds they can support – given payload capacity, recommended tire pressure, and ideal road conditions are met. H-rated tires can withstand up to 130 mph (210 km/h), with T-rated ones supporting up to 118 mph (190 km/h). If you are driving anything from a standard sedan to a sport SUV ... WebTIRE SIZE.
